Clinical Psychology Student Demographics at MSU Moorhead

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the clinical psychology majors at Minnesota State University - Moorhead.

MSU Moorhead Clinical, Counseling & Applied Psychology Master’s Program

100% Women
Of the 7 students who earned a master's degree in Clinical, Counseling & Applied Psychology from MSU Moorhead in 2020-2021, 0% were men and 100% were women.

undefined

Of the students who received a clinical psychology master's degree from MSU Moorhead, 71% were white. This is above average for this degree on the natiowide level.

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ity for students who recently graduated from Minnesota State University - Moorhead with a master's in clinical psychology.

undefined
Race/Ethnicity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 0
White 5
International Students 2
Other Races/Ethnicities 0

Careers That Clinical Psychology Grads May Go Into

A degree in clinical psychology can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for MN, the home state for Minnesota State University - Moorhead.

Occupation Jobs in MN Average Salary in MN
Managers 9,350 $128,590
Clinical, Counseling, and School Psychologists 3,220 $85,860
Psychology Professors 710 $86,380
Psychologists 440 $93,310
